Nobody can say what caused the Pogačar crash — and no rule cycling has written would have stopped it
Tadej Pogačar is in a hospital bed in Barcelona with a broken collarbone, a fractured bone in his neck and a concussion. The Vuelta a España has a leader who has never worn the red jersey before in his life. Both of those sentences were written by about four seconds of stage eight, on a wide, straight road, 33 kilometres from the finish, on a day nobody had marked as dangerous.
Here is where he is medically, what it does to the race, and the question the Pogačar crash has reopened: is professional cycling actually getting more dangerous, or does it only feel that way when the danger reaches the most famous rider in the sport? That last one has data attached to it, and the data does not say what most of the reaction has assumed.

How Pogačar is
The diagnosis is a concussion, a displaced fracture of the left collarbone, a stable fracture of the C7 vertebra — the lowest bone in the neck — and a set of abrasions. Stable is the word that matters in that list. It means the fracture is not going to move and the spinal cord is not at risk.
He was taken first to the hospital in Gandía, the nearest facility to the crash, then moved by ambulance to Barcelona, roughly 350 kilometres up the coast. The collarbone needs surgery and the surgery has been postponed. His team’s medical director, Adrian Rotunno, put it plainly: “He will require clavicle surgery, which will be delayed due to concussion precautions.” On Sunday morning Pogačar posted a photograph of himself from the hospital bed in a neck brace, face and hand grazed, set to the Bee Gees’ “Stayin’ Alive” — which tells you the man is fine in the way that matters most and nothing at all about when he races again.
The scale of it is easier to see in his record than in the injury list. This is the first Grand Tour he has abandoned, in his tenth start. He had never finished one lower than third. It is his first abandon of any kind since Liège–Bastogne–Liège in 2023. He had won three stages of this Vuelta and led it by 3 minutes 50 seconds, and he came here for the one Grand Tour he has never won.

Nobody can say what caused the Pogačar crash
The account that has settled into the reporting is a stone. Something rolled or sat on the road, Pogačar swerved right, made contact with a rider beside him and went down hard, and riders behind rode into the wreck and fell on top of it. Cyclingnews, having gone back through the television footage, reported that there is no definitive evidence for the stone and that a collision with another rider does not look like the thing that started it. His team called it a race situation. His sports manager, Joxean Matxin Fernández, went further: “It’s no one’s responsibility. It’s simply one of those things that happens in cycling, unfortunately.”
He is almost certainly right, and that is the uncomfortable part rather than the reassuring one. Run the elimination. This was not a bunch sprint. It was not a technical descent, a roundabout taken at the wrong angle, a badly placed barrier or a traffic island in the last kilometre. It was a wide road, in the middle of a stage, in daylight, with nothing about it that a course inspection would have flagged. Every category the sport has spent the last two years learning to regulate was absent.
Is racing getting more dangerous?
This is the question worth spending the words on, because it is the one being answered loudest and with the least evidence.
Cycling now has an incident database. The UCI recorded 497 race incidents in 2024 across the top two tiers of men’s and women’s professional racing. The analysis from SafeR, the body set up to own rider safety, found that nearly half of all WorldTour crashes happen in the last 40 kilometres of a race, clustered on the run-in to a sprint. Around 13 per cent are attributed to the tension building towards a sprint or a summit finish. Around 11 per cent to a slippery surface.
Then there is the speed argument, which is the one everybody reaches for. A review of eighteen separate studies on race speed and crash risk, led by Dylan Mordaunt at Te Herenga Waka — Victoria University of Wellington, found two things worth separating. Speed makes an injury worse once a crash has started — that part is not in doubt. But the link between speed and the likelihood of crashing is weak and depends heavily on context. And injury rates in the WorldTour have risen while average race speeds have stayed flat.
Sit with that second finding for a moment. If riders are getting hurt more often but not riding faster, then speed is not the variable that changed.
The tiredness explanation has the least behind it
The popular reading after a day like Saturday is that the riders are exhausted, the calendar is too long and the racing is too hard. It is a plausible story and there is no public dataset that supports it. Nobody has published a link between accumulated race load and crash frequency, and it is worth saying so rather than repeating it because it sounds right.
What the incident data gives instead is a location. The crashes happen where the road narrows the odds — in the last 40 kilometres, where forty riders need the same two metres of tarmac at the same moment because the finish is close enough to fight for. That is not a story about tired legs. It is a story about how much is riding on position, which is downstream of a calendar where a handful of races carry almost all the value and everything else has to justify itself. What the sport has actually regulated
A fair amount, and almost all of it on the bicycle. From 1 January 2026 helmets must meet a minimum ventilation standard, and shells or accessories that cover the ears are banned, as are integrated and removable visors. Rim height on road races is capped at 65 millimetres. Handlebars must be at least 400 millimetres wide. Forks have maximum internal widths, 115 millimetres at the front and 145 at the rear. Bike computer screens face a size limit, justified by the UCI on the grounds of riders’ cognitive load. Behind all of it sits the second season of the yellow card system, which lets a commissaire punish dangerous riding on its own rather than only as an add-on. The governing body’s stated basis for the package is SafeR’s recommendations.
The one measure aimed squarely at speed — a maximum 54×11 gear — is paused, after legal pushback from SRAM. The researchers who reviewed the evidence are unenthusiastic about it anyway: they estimate it would take 5 to 10 km/h off a top sprint, bringing the fastest finishes from around 75 km/h down to 65 or 70, while most sprint collisions happen below peak speed and come from contact or a change of line. On a descent, where a large share of the worst injuries occur, riders are freewheeling. Gearing does nothing there at all.
What that review recommends instead is course design, standardised barriers, consistent enforcement of the rules that already exist, and shared incident data so that hazards can be found as patterns rather than as anecdotes.
Set that against stage eight and the awkward conclusion is unavoidable. Not one item on the 2026 list would have changed anything that happened at 33 kilometres to go. A helmet ventilation standard, a rim depth, a handlebar width and a computer screen do not address an object lying on a road surface. The reason equipment gets regulated first is not that it is the biggest risk. It is that a bicycle can be measured at sign-on by one commissaire with a gauge, and 3,300 kilometres of Spanish road cannot.
What happens to the race now after the Pogačar crash?
It became a different race within a day, and a better one as a contest. Enric Mas inherited the red jersey when Pogačar climbed off, then went out on Sunday and earned it, attacking three kilometres from the summit of the Alto de Aitana with Oscar Onley on his wheel and riding away to the stage win. It is the first time in his career he has led a Grand Tour, after years of finishing near the front of races decided by other people.
Behind him after nine stages: Primož Roglič at 1:18, Felix Gall at 1:39, Onley at 2:20, Richard Carapaz at 3:26, Mattias Skjelmose at 3:55, Sepp Kuss at 4:09. Twelve stages remain, including the second time trial and the summit finishes this route was built around, and a minute and a bit covers the top two. That is a genuine three-week fight, which the race had stopped being while Pogačar was in it.

Jonas Vingegaard, who won this race in 2025, broke his collarbone on stage 15 of this year’s Tour and will not race again in 2026. Pogačar broke the same bone seven weeks later. The two riders who have carried Grand Tour racing between them — the small-country revolution of Slovenia and Denmark that has decided most of the last six years — are both out of the same race, with the same injury, in the same season. Roglič, the third of that group, went down himself in the opening kilometres of stage eight and got back up.
And it is the Vuelta’s second consecutive edition in which the defining events were not the racing. In 2025 the finale in Madrid was cancelled for the first time in the race’s history after pro-Palestinian protests occupied the route. In 2026 stage three was lost to weather before the race reached Spain, and stage eight took the leader.
When this race started in Monaco we wrote that the Vuelta had made unpredictability its competitive advantage and built a route to guarantee it. It did not need the route. The sport got its open race and its best rider in a neck brace out of the same four seconds, and the four seconds had nothing to do with the design. Cycling has spent two years making the bicycles safer, and the bicycles were not the problem on Saturday. The road is the part nobody has paid for yet.
Verification note for the Pogačar crash. Injuries, hospital transfer and the delayed surgery are as stated by UAE Team Emirates medical director Adrian Rotunno, 29–30 August 2026. The cause of the crash is not established: the stone is the most widely reported account and no source we found treats it as confirmed, so it is given here as the account rather than the fact. Classification positions and gaps are after stage nine, 30 August. The 2026 equipment rules, the yellow card system and the SafeR incident figures are from the UCI’s own published material; the 54×11 gear cap is paused, not in force. The speed and crash-risk findings are from the review led by Dylan Mordaunt, Te Herenga Waka — Victoria University of Wellington. Figures circulating that claim crash or injury increases of 300 to 400 per cent over the past decade are not printed here: we could not trace them to a primary source.
